Warning of danger from summer storms during 26-29 March 2023

House, March 25- The government warns the people. Beware the dangers of summer storms that may occur from March 26-29, 2023. The Meteorological Department recommends avoiding being in the open air. under the big tree Buildings - unhealthy billboards Farmers should be prepared to prevent Beware of damage to agricultural products.

Mr. Anucha Burapachaisri Deputy Secretary-General to the Prime Minister for Political Affairs Acting as a spokesman for the Prime Minister's Office, said the Meteorological Department. A warning was issued between 26 and 29 March 2023 that a moderate high pressure area or cold air mass from China will spread to cover northeastern Thailand. and the South China Sea Resulting in the south wind and southeast wind blowing moisture from the Gulf of Thailand and the South China Sea to cover upper Thailand. While Thailand has hot to very hot weather. This characteristic causes summer storms in upper Thailand to occur. with the appearance of thunderstorms, gusty winds and hail in some places Including there may be some lightning in the area. It will have an effect in the Northeast first. The eastern region, central region, including Bangkok and its vicinity and the eastern part of the North will be affected in the next period Therefore, people in the area are asked to be careful of the dangers of summer storms that may occur. by avoiding being in the open air under the big tree unhealthy buildings and billboards For farmers, they should be prepared to prevent and beware of damage that will occur to agricultural products during those days and times as well. which will have the following effects
